The transgene consists of the human CNTN2 proximal promoter and a full-length CNTN1 cDNA sequence. The CNTN2 portion includes exons 1-2. The promoter sequences were used to drive transgene expression the brain. Immunohistochemical analysis of postnatal day 4 animals showed transgene expression throughout most of the external granular layer (EGL). Expression of the transgene was confirmed by RT-PCR.
